New Delhi, March 30 -- The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code (Amendment) Bill, 2025, as reported by the Select Committee passed in Lok Sabha on Monday. A total of 12 amendments are being proposed in the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code (IBC) to strengthen the existing framework and address practical challenges within the system.
While introducing the bill for discussion,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man said in the Lok Sabha, "We are bringing the IBC Amendments Bill, which seeks to strengthen the existing insolvency framework under the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Code of 2016.
